1. Tune aircraft receiver to 121.5 MHz.
2. Turn the ELT aircraft panel switch "ON" for about 1 second, then
back to the "ARM" position. The receiver should transmit about 3
audio sweeps.
3. At turn-off (back to 'ARM' state) the panel LED and buzzer should
present 1 pulse. If more are displayed, determine the problem
from the list below.
4. Codes displayed with the associated conditions are as follows:
a. 1-Flash: Indicates that the system is operational and that no
error conditions were found.
b. 2-Flashes: Not used. If displayed, correct condition before
further flight.
c. 3-Flashes: Open or short circuit condition on the antenna
output or cable. If displayed, correct condition before further
flight.
d. 4-Flashes: Low power detected. If displayed, correct condition
before further flight.
e. 5-Flashes: Indicates that the ELT has not been programmed.
Does not indicate erroneous or corrupted programmed data. If
displayed, correct condition before further flight.
f. 6-Flashes: Indicates that G-switch loop is not installed. If
displayed, correct condition before further flight.
g. 7-Flashes: Indicates that the ELT battery has too much
accumulated operation time (> 1hr). If displayed, correct
condition before further flight.
